Heavy downpour floods Sekondi-Takoradi

The rains which began around 4am Tuesday May 23, 2017, left most roads in the Metropolis impassable by both vehicles and pedestrians.

Most houses in areas including Nkotompo Effia-Kuma, Cocoa Villa, Takoradi and Ntakofo, Bakano and Bakakyir in Sekondi were submerged.

Few hours after the rains, the Metropolitan Chief Executive, Anthony K. K. Sam attributed the situation to the attitude of residents who dispose of rubbish indiscriminately.

He said residents prefer disposing off rubbish in gutters which eventually blocks the passage and free flow of water during the rains.

Mr. Sam said the Assembly is however devising ways and means to prevent flooding and its effects on residents
